India battles high food inflation, citing extreme weather's impact on key crops like onions and tomatoes.
India's food inflation has stayed high over the past two years, mainly due to extreme weather damaging onion and tomato crops, according to the government's Economic Survey.
The report highlights increased heatwaves and suggests developing resilient crops and better data systems to stabilize prices.
The government also launched a six-year plan to boost pulse production.
